| package org.apache.drill.exec.physical.impl.join; |
| |
| import org.apache.drill.exec.record.metadata.TupleMetadata; |
| import com.google.common.collect.Lists; |
| import org.apache.calcite.rel.core.JoinRelType; |
| import org.apache.calcite.sql.SqlKind; |
| import org.apache.drill.categories.OperatorTest; |
| import org.apache.drill.common.expression.FieldReference; |
| import org.apache.drill.common.logical.data.JoinCondition; |
| import org.apache.drill.common.types.TypeProtos; |
| import org.apache.drill.exec.memory.BufferAllocator; |
| import org.apache.drill.exec.physical.base.PhysicalOperator; |
| import org.apache.drill.exec.physical.config.HashJoinPOP; |
| import org.apache.drill.exec.physical.impl.MockRecordBatch; |
| import org.apache.drill.test.PhysicalOpUnitTestBase; |
| import org.apache.drill.exec.record.BatchSchema; |
| import org.apache.drill.exec.record.RecordBatch; |
| import org.apache.drill.exec.record.VectorContainer; |
| import org.apache.drill.exec.record.metadata.SchemaBuilder; |
| import org.apache.drill.exec.store.mock.MockStorePOP; |
| import org.apache.drill.exec.physical.rowSet.RowSet; |
| import org.junit.After; |
| import org.junit.Before; |
| import org.junit.BeforeClass; |
| import org.junit.Test; |
| import org.junit.experimental.categories.Category; |
| |
| import java.util.ArrayList; |
| import java.util.List; |
| |
| import static org.junit.Assert.assertSame; |
| |
| /** |
| * Unit tests of the Hash Join getting various outcomes as input |
| * with uninitialized vector containers |
| */ |
| @Category(OperatorTest.class) |
| public class TestHashJoinOutcome extends PhysicalOpUnitTestBase { |
| // private static final org.slf4j.Logger logger = org.slf4j.LoggerFactory.getLogger(TestHashJoinOutcome.class); |
| |
| // input batch schemas |
| private static TupleMetadata inputSchemaRight; |
| private static TupleMetadata inputSchemaLeft; |
| private static BatchSchema batchSchemaRight; |
| private static BatchSchema batchSchemaLeft; |
| |
| // Input containers -- where row count is not set for the 2nd container !! |
| private final List<VectorContainer> uninitialized2ndInputContainersRight = new ArrayList<>(5); |
| private final List<VectorContainer> uninitialized2ndInputContainersLeft = new ArrayList<>(5); |
| |
| private RowSet.SingleRowSet emptyInputRowSetRight; |
| private RowSet.SingleRowSet emptyInputRowSetLeft; |
| |
| // default Non-Empty input RowSets |
| private RowSet.SingleRowSet nonEmptyInputRowSetRight; |
| private RowSet.SingleRowSet nonEmptyInputRowSetLeft; |
| |
| // List of incoming containers |
| private final List<VectorContainer> inputContainerRight = new ArrayList<>(5); |
| private final List<VectorContainer> inputContainerLeft = new ArrayList<>(5); |
| |
| // List of incoming IterOutcomes |
| private final List<RecordBatch.IterOutcome> inputOutcomesRight = new ArrayList<>(5); |
| private final List<RecordBatch.IterOutcome> inputOutcomesLeft = new ArrayList<>(5); |
| |
| @BeforeClass |
| public static void setUpBeforeClass() { |
| inputSchemaRight = new SchemaBuilder() |
| .add("rightcol", TypeProtos.MinorType.INT) |
| .buildSchema(); |
| batchSchemaRight = new BatchSchema(BatchSchema.SelectionVectorMode.NONE, inputSchemaRight.toFieldList()); |
| inputSchemaLeft = new SchemaBuilder() |
| .add("leftcol", TypeProtos.MinorType.INT) |
| .buildSchema(); |
| batchSchemaLeft = new BatchSchema(BatchSchema.SelectionVectorMode.NONE, inputSchemaLeft.toFieldList()); |
| } |
| |
| private void prepareUninitContainers(List<VectorContainer> emptyInputContainers, |
| BatchSchema batchSchema) { |
| BufferAllocator allocator = operatorFixture.getFragmentContext().getAllocator(); |
| |
| VectorContainer vc1 = new VectorContainer(allocator, batchSchema); |
| // set for first vc (with OK_NEW_SCHEMA) because record count is checked at AbstractRecordBatch.next |
| vc1.setRecordCount(0); |
| VectorContainer vc2 = new VectorContainer(allocator, batchSchema); |
| // Note - Uninitialized: Record count NOT SET for vc2 !! |
| emptyInputContainers.add(vc1); |
| emptyInputContainers.add(vc2); |
| } |
| |
| @Before |
| public void beforeTest() throws Exception { |
| |
| prepareUninitContainers(uninitialized2ndInputContainersLeft, batchSchemaLeft); |
| |
| prepareUninitContainers(uninitialized2ndInputContainersRight, batchSchemaRight); |
| |
| nonEmptyInputRowSetRight = operatorFixture.rowSetBuilder(inputSchemaRight) |
| .addRow(123) |
| .build(); |
| nonEmptyInputRowSetLeft = operatorFixture.rowSetBuilder(inputSchemaLeft) |
| .addRow(123) |
| .build(); |
| |
| // Prepare various (empty/non-empty) containers for each side of the join |
| emptyInputRowSetLeft = operatorFixture.rowSetBuilder(inputSchemaLeft).build(); |
| emptyInputRowSetRight = operatorFixture.rowSetBuilder(inputSchemaRight).build(); |
| |
| inputContainerRight.add(emptyInputRowSetRight.container()); |
| inputContainerRight.add(nonEmptyInputRowSetRight.container()); |
| |
| inputContainerLeft.add(emptyInputRowSetLeft.container()); |
| inputContainerLeft.add(nonEmptyInputRowSetLeft.container()); |
| |
| final PhysicalOperator mockPopConfig = new MockStorePOP(null); |
| mockOpContext(mockPopConfig, 0, 0); |
| } |
| |
| @After |
| public void afterTest() { |
| emptyInputRowSetRight.clear(); |
| emptyInputRowSetLeft.clear(); |
| nonEmptyInputRowSetRight.clear(); |
| nonEmptyInputRowSetLeft.clear(); |
| inputContainerRight.clear(); |
| inputOutcomesRight.clear(); |
| inputContainerLeft.clear(); |
| inputOutcomesLeft.clear(); |
| } |
| |
| enum UninitializedSide { // which side of the join has an uninitialized container |
| Right(true), Left(false); |
| public boolean isRight; |
| UninitializedSide(boolean which) {this.isRight = which;} |
| } |
| |
| /** |
| * Run the Hash Join where one side has an uninitialized container (the 2nd one) |
| * @param uninitializedSide Which side (right or left) is the uninitialized |
| * @param specialOutcome What outcome the uninitialized container has |
| * @param expectedOutcome what result outcome is expected |
| */ |
| private void testHashJoinOutcomes(UninitializedSide uninitializedSide, RecordBatch.IterOutcome specialOutcome, |
| RecordBatch.IterOutcome expectedOutcome) { |
| |
| inputOutcomesLeft.add(RecordBatch.IterOutcome.OK_NEW_SCHEMA); |
| inputOutcomesLeft.add( uninitializedSide.isRight ? RecordBatch.IterOutcome.OK : specialOutcome); |
| |
| inputOutcomesRight.add(RecordBatch.IterOutcome.OK_NEW_SCHEMA); |
| inputOutcomesRight.add( uninitializedSide.isRight ? specialOutcome : RecordBatch.IterOutcome.OK); |
| |
| final MockRecordBatch mockInputBatchRight = new MockRecordBatch(operatorFixture.getFragmentContext(), opContext, |
| uninitializedSide.isRight ? uninitialized2ndInputContainersRight : inputContainerRight, |
| inputOutcomesRight, batchSchemaRight); |
| final MockRecordBatch mockInputBatchLeft = new MockRecordBatch(operatorFixture.getFragmentContext(), opContext, |
| uninitializedSide.isRight ? inputContainerLeft : uninitialized2ndInputContainersLeft, |
| inputOutcomesLeft, batchSchemaLeft); |
| |
| List<JoinCondition> conditions = Lists.newArrayList(); |
| |
| conditions.add(new JoinCondition( SqlKind.EQUALS.toString(), |
| FieldReference.getWithQuotedRef("leftcol"), |
| FieldReference.getWithQuotedRef("rightcol"))); |
| |
| HashJoinPOP hjConf = new HashJoinPOP(null, null, conditions, JoinRelType.INNER); |
| |
| HashJoinBatch hjBatch = new HashJoinBatch(hjConf,operatorFixture.getFragmentContext(), mockInputBatchLeft, mockInputBatchRight ); |
| |
| RecordBatch.IterOutcome gotOutcome = hjBatch.next(); |
| assertSame(gotOutcome, RecordBatch.IterOutcome.OK_NEW_SCHEMA); |
| |
| gotOutcome = hjBatch.next(); |
| assertSame(gotOutcome, expectedOutcome); // verify returned outcome |
| } |
| |
| @Test |
| public void testHashJoinNoneOutcomeUninitRightSide() { |
| testHashJoinOutcomes(UninitializedSide.Right, RecordBatch.IterOutcome.NONE, RecordBatch.IterOutcome.NONE); |
| } |
| |
| @Test |
| public void testHashJoinNoneOutcomeUninitLeftSide() { |
| testHashJoinOutcomes(UninitializedSide.Left, RecordBatch.IterOutcome.NONE, RecordBatch.IterOutcome.NONE); |
| } |
| |
| /** |
| * Testing for DRILL-6755: No Hash Table is built when the first probe batch is NONE |
| */ |
| @Test |
| public void testHashJoinWhenProbeIsNONE() { |
| |
| inputOutcomesLeft.add(RecordBatch.IterOutcome.NONE); |
| |
| inputOutcomesRight.add(RecordBatch.IterOutcome.OK_NEW_SCHEMA); |
| inputOutcomesRight.add(RecordBatch.IterOutcome.OK); |
| inputOutcomesRight.add(RecordBatch.IterOutcome.NONE); |
| |
| // for the probe side input - use multiple batches (to check that they are all cleared/drained) |
| final List<VectorContainer> buildSideinputContainer = new ArrayList<>(5); |
| buildSideinputContainer.add(emptyInputRowSetRight.container()); |
| buildSideinputContainer.add(nonEmptyInputRowSetRight.container()); |
| RowSet.SingleRowSet secondInputRowSetRight = operatorFixture.rowSetBuilder(inputSchemaRight).addRow(456).build(); |
| RowSet.SingleRowSet thirdInputRowSetRight = operatorFixture.rowSetBuilder(inputSchemaRight).addRow(789).build(); |
| buildSideinputContainer.add(secondInputRowSetRight.container()); |
| buildSideinputContainer.add(thirdInputRowSetRight.container()); |
| |
| final MockRecordBatch mockInputBatchRight = new MockRecordBatch(operatorFixture.getFragmentContext(), opContext, buildSideinputContainer, inputOutcomesRight, batchSchemaRight); |
| final MockRecordBatch mockInputBatchLeft = new MockRecordBatch(operatorFixture.getFragmentContext(), opContext, inputContainerLeft, inputOutcomesLeft, batchSchemaLeft); |
| |
| List<JoinCondition> conditions = Lists.newArrayList(); |
| |
| conditions.add(new JoinCondition(SqlKind.EQUALS.toString(), FieldReference.getWithQuotedRef("leftcol"), FieldReference.getWithQuotedRef("rightcol"))); |
| |
| HashJoinPOP hjConf = new HashJoinPOP(null, null, conditions, JoinRelType.INNER); |
| |
| HashJoinBatch hjBatch = new HashJoinBatch(hjConf, operatorFixture.getFragmentContext(), mockInputBatchLeft, mockInputBatchRight); |
| |
| RecordBatch.IterOutcome gotOutcome = hjBatch.next(); |
| assertSame(gotOutcome, RecordBatch.IterOutcome.OK_NEW_SCHEMA); |
| |
| gotOutcome = hjBatch.next(); |
| assertSame(gotOutcome, RecordBatch.IterOutcome.NONE); |
| |
| secondInputRowSetRight.clear(); |
| thirdInputRowSetRight.clear(); |
| buildSideinputContainer.clear(); |
| } |
| } |
